Pomperaug Golf Club is a par-70 public course in Southbury, Connecticut, playing 5,776 yards from the Blue / Blue tees with a rating of 67 and slope of 108.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the slope and rating of Pomperaug Golf Club?

Pomperaug Golf Club has a course rating of 67 and slope of 108 from the back tees. From the Red tees, the rating is 32.5 with a slope of 106.

How long is Pomperaug Golf Club?

From the back tees, Pomperaug Golf Club plays 5,776 yards. The course is par 70 with 18 holes (6 par 3s, 8 par 4s, 4 par 5s).

What is the hardest hole at Pomperaug Golf Club?

The number 1 handicap hole is hole 15, a 386-yard par 4 from the back tees.
